    COMPANY OVERVIEW

     

    Knoll is a constellation of design-driven brands and people working together with our clients to create inspired modern interiors.  Since 1938, we’ve been thinking about how people interact with their environments and how their environments impact what they do.  Our strength in office systems, seating, furniture, textiles, leather and architectural accessories allows us to compose integrated solutions from products and services that naturally work together.
